Output 43be6c627853ecdd550b29d9aa04be82867ceec149f153221eecd353404c22a6:1

value
1656600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ff0f3ffdd21220dde9ea37321e3308b2d420b84e OP_EQUAL
address
3QweW3fcDzKFpCqQzaZqFjmqdEpURUGTnZ
transaction
43be6c627853ecdd550b29d9aa04be82867ceec149f153221eecd353404c22a6